(2) In addition to the data mentioned above, cookies are stored on your computer when you visit our website. Cookies are small text files stored on your hard drive, assigned to browser you are using and through which instance that set the cookie (in this case via our website) obtains certain information. Cookies cannot run programs or transmit viruses to your computer. Their aim is to make the Internet offer more user-friendly and more efficient overall.

 

(3) Use of cookies:

a) This website uses the following types of cookies, the effect and operation of which are explained below:

• Temporary cookies (see b)
• Persistent cookies (see c).

 

b) Temporary cookies are automatically deleted when you close the browser. This includes mainly session cookies. These record an ID, called a session ID, with which various requests from your browser can be assigned to the common session. This will ensure that your computer is recognized when you return to our website. Session cookies are deleted when you log out or close browser.

 

c) Persistent cookies are automatically deleted after a certain period of time, which may vary depending on the cookie in question. You can delete cookies at any time in the security settings of your browser.

 

d) You can configure your browser settings according to your wishes and, for example, refuse third-party cookies or cookies in general. Please note that you may not be able to use all the features of this website.

 

e) The Flash cookies used will not be saved by your browser, but by your Flash module. In addition, we use HTML5 storage objects, which will be stored on your device. These objects store the necessary data regardless of browser type and do not have an automatic expiry date. If you do not want Flash cookies to be processed, you will need to install a corresponding extension. You can prevent HTML5 storage objects from being used by enabling browsing privacy on your browser. In addition, we recommend that you manually delete your cookies and browser history at regular intervals.

E.    Data protection declaration concerning the GROOM newsletter

 

(1) Your consent allows you to subscribe to our newsletter to inform you of interesting offers we are currently offering. Goods and services promoted are described in the declaration of consent.

 

(2) To subscribe to our newsletter, we use what is known as a double consent process. This means that after your registration, an e-mail will be sent to the indicated e-mail address, in which we kindly ask you to confirm that you wish to receive newsletter. If you do not confirm your registration within 24 hours, your information will be blocked and automatically deleted after one month. In addition, we record the IP addresses you use and the time of your registration and confirmation. This process is used to prove your registration and, if necessary, to detect any possible misuse of your personal data.

 

(3) The only mandatory mention for sending newsletter is your e-mail address. The information of other data stipulated separately is optional and will be used for personal contact. After receiving your confirmation, we will save your e-mail address for the purpose of sending newsletter. Art. 6, para. 1 S. 1 letter. a GDPR is the legal basis for this.

 

(4) You may revoke your consent to sending of newsletter and unsubscribe from newsletter at any time. You can express your revocation by clicking on the link provided in each body of newsletter or by sending us a message to the contact details mentioned above.

 

(5) We would like to draw your attention to the fact that we evaluate your user behaviour when sending newsletter. For this purpose, e-mails sent contain web beacons or tracking pixels that represent single-pixel graphic files stored on our website. To carry out these evaluations, we cross-reference the data mentioned in art. 3 and the web beacons with your e-mail address and an individual identifier.

Links displayed in the newsletter also contain this ID. Data thus collected allows us to establish a user profile to offer you a newsletter in line with your personal interests. To do this, we record when you read our newsletter, links contained in it on which you click to deduce your personal interests. We cross-reference this data with the activity you demonstrate on our website.
You can revoke this follow-up at any time by clicking on the specific link provided in each e-mail or by informing us by another means of contact. The information is stored as long as you are subscribed to newsletter. After unsubscribing, we save the data anonymously for purely statistical purposes.
Such tracking is also not possible if you have disabled the display of images in your email software by default. In such a case, newsletter will not be displayed in full and you may not be able to use all the features. If you display images manually, monitoring described above is performed.
